Abstract

&lt;b&gt;Background and Objective:&lt;/b&gt; Allergic rhinitis (AR) is a common disorder characterized by sneezing, runny nose, nasal congestion and lacrimation, which negatively affects the quality of life to a large extent. The study aimed to find a link between the effect of vitamin D3 levels on Immunoglobulin (IgE) levels in patients with allergic AR. &lt;b&gt;Materials and Methods:&lt;/b&gt; This study included 30 patients with AR, with ages ranging from 18 to 35, of both sexes. For vitamin D levels, &lt;u&gt;>&lt;/u&gt;30 ng/mL is considered sufficient and &lt;u&gt;<&lt;/u&gt;20 ng/mL is a deficiency. The second group includes 30 people with adequate levels of vitamin D3 as a control group. All results were analyzed statistically by ANOVA, in addition to using the regression coefficient test to test the extent of the effect of D3 on the development of allergic rhinitis at a significant level of p&lt;u&gt;<&lt;/u&gt;0.05 using the SPSS program 24. &lt;b&gt;Results:&lt;/b&gt; The results showed a significant decrease in the levels of vitamin D3 in the serum of the AR patients compared with the control group and a substantial increase in the levels of IgE in the serum of the AR patients compared with the control group at a significant level of p&lt;u&gt;<&lt;/u&gt;0.05. Additionally, the results showed in the regression coefficient an inverse and significant effect of vitamin D3 concentration on serum IgE levels, which is significant in terms of the p-value, which appeared equal to 0.010. By observing the value of the R&lt;sup&gt;2&lt;/sup&gt; coefficient of determination, it is clear that a change in the concentration of vitamin D3 causes 58% of the changes in IgE levels. &lt;b&gt;Conclusion:&lt;/b&gt; Through linear regression correlation, an inverse linear relationship emerged linking low vitamin D3 levels to increased IgE levels with an effect rate of 58%.
